US President Joe Biden has confirmed testing positive for COVID 19.

The 81-year-old posted on X; “I tested positive for COVID-19 this afternoon, but I am feeling good and thank everyone for the well wishes. I will be isolating as I recover, and during this time I will continue to work to get the job done for the American people.”

Joe Biden was a pro-vax champion in the zenith days of the disease, as opposed to his opponent and then-president Donald Trump.

While in office, the latter also tested positive for the disease, but was quick to dismiss it as weak for his body.

The positive test has caused a new effort from some members of the Democratic Party to have him relinquish party flag in the race for the white house this November.

The BBC reports that the top two democrats in the US Congress, Senate Majority Leader Chuck Schumer and House Minority Leader Hakeem Jeffries both met Biden to express concern over his candidacy.

The BBC adds that Nancy Pelosi, the influential former House Speaker also told him that he cannot beat Trump in the November election.

After his dismal performance in the June 27th debate, a significant section of the democratic party has piled pressure on him to resign and the party gets a new leader for the race. The elderly politician has been adamant however, and had promised to lead his party to victory.

The recent attempted assassination of Donald Trump, his challenger, also led to a surge in the Republican candidate’s popularity.

Biden has tested positive for COVID 19 twice before.
